DragonFly BSD
DragonFly submit List (threaded) for 2010-01
[Date Prev][Date Next]  [Thread Prev][Thread Next]  [Date Index][Thread Index]

fix kernel build in non-INET6 case


From: Johannes Hofmann <johannes.hofmann@xxxxxx>
Date: 11 Jan 2010 13:20:35 GMT

Probabely due to the recent -Werror introduction kernel no longer
builds if INET6 is not set (static function declared but never
defined), so declare it only if INET6 is set:


diff --git a/sys/net/faith/if_faith.c b/sys/net/faith/if_faith.c
index 1fe2f28..650b844 100644
--- a/sys/net/faith/if_faith.c
+++ b/sys/net/faith/if_faith.c
@@ -99,7 +99,9 @@ static int faithioctl (struct ifnet *, u_long, caddr_t, struct ucred *);
 int faithoutput (struct ifnet *, struct mbuf *, struct sockaddr *,
 	struct rtentry *);
 static void faithrtrequest (int, struct rtentry *, struct rt_addrinfo *);
+#ifdef INET6
 static int faithprefix (struct in6_addr *);
+#endif
 
 static int faithmodevent (module_t, int, void *);
 

Cheers,
Johannes



[Date Prev][Date Next]  [Thread Prev][Thread Next]  [Date Index][Thread Index]